Resumo em Inglês: The objective of the present work was to draw a panorama through a survey and analysis of 84 Brazilian animations selected for the first seven editions (2010-2016) of the AnimalDooms - International Festival of Shadow Animation. For the analysis, the films themselves were considered, grouped in different tendencies: Classical, Escatológica, Folkloric, Comic and Experimental. To better understand the origin of these films, we also examine how teams are formed, the types of funding, and the techniques used. Our conclusions indicate that the characteristics of the current Brazilian horror animation accompany the main international trends of horror animation, which makes the Festival Animaldiçoados an event in which the Brazilian films find frank dialogue with their peers around the world.
